    Bath tub
    When taking a shower, the water comes from the shower head and the faucet in the tub. Then the tub drains really slow. How can we fix this problem, we wait about 15-25 minutes before the person can shower.

    Your diverter is not holding. Either replace the diverter or clean it out. The drain likely has a hair or soap buildup. Remove the drain cap and pick the hair out with a coathanger made into a small hook to twirl the hair like spaghetti and remove it. You may have a lever tub drain that also may need adjustment.
